speed shown on VFD display does not match that set on UCCNC.
- UCCNC set to 6,000 RPM - VFD Display fluctuates constantly from 10,300 up to 10,900 then down. ( Analog voltage on board 2.62V)
- UCCNC set to 12,000 RPM - VFD Display fluctuates constantly from 14,200 up to 15,200 then down. ( Analog voltage on board 4.87V)
- UCCNC set to 24,000 RPM - VFD Display without fluctuation 22,812 ( Analog voltage on board 9.33V)
The 10V supply from the VDF reads out 9.97V at the controller board (UB1), so did a little experiment and provided 10.2V by independent PS. This didn't really helped.
- UCCNC set to 24,000 RPM - VFD Display without fluctuation 23,028 ( Analog voltage on board 9.46V)
The VFD I have is HY02D223B coupled to a 400Hz spindle 220v - 2.2W water cooled.
PD settings on the VFD:
Jumper set on connection 1 & 2 for remote terminal control
PD001 1 PD002 1 PD003 400 PD004 400 PD005 400 PD007 20 PD008 220 PD009 15 PD010 11 PD011 100 PD014 10 PD015 10 PD041 8 PD052 1 PD070 0 PD072 400 PD073 100 PD120 100 PD141 220 PD142 9 PD143 2 PD144 3000
What could be causing this variation in speeds?

What is your PD 071 (Analog Filtering) set to? Try increasing it.
PD 071=20
Tried 30,35,40,50 and no real change, issue remains.
I also tried having a dedicated shielded cable for the 10v, 0v, and analog signal from controller board to vfd but issue remains. Thought it was a noise issue because of how the speed increases then decreases then increases and so on.
I checked the settings on UCCNC for the PWM frequency and was set to 400 hz while the manual for the bob (ub1) recommeneded 1524 hz so I used this value. This change helped getting ride of the variable speeds. When set to 12,000 on uccnc, vfd now reads 15144 then goes up to 15 162rmp for a second then down to 15 144. This small variation is acceptable but how can i tweak the settings to get 12 000 rpm at the vfd when that value is set on uccnc?

Do you have the shields clamped to the Ground Plane, any unused wires in a cable have to be Grounded at both ends or you can have interference problems, so you would be better to use just the (1) cable and correctly terminate the Shield, a P-Clip is better than a saddle which you can make yourself, but must clamp tight around the shield
PD071 is a Filter and does not have anything to do with 100Hz setting it has a setting range from 0-50 and changes the response time
The setting of this parameter is related to the analog responding speed. The higher the value of PD071 is set, the lower the analog responding speed will be. default is 20 and is not normally needed to be changed
